I repeat my question
How did you put the movie cam???
(by the way, thank you for the votes my friends!)
IIRC... right clic your ebconfig.xml file located in the EB folder and select "open with" choose your prefered text editor and search for ".exe"
a line like this should appear
add -movie_cam (IIRC) so it look like this:Code:<Text>RomeTW.exe -mod:eb</Text>
Code:<Text>RomeTW.exe -mod:eb -movie_cam</Text>
